Output 644ced274212d15da1d68dfa8e1e375ecca940f6a9d37dffa6b69fdace1519b7:12

value
1504952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b8a60b232f4af86e8b618cde918bc2933d2fa1e OP_EQUAL
address
3PASVGz14V5WsFGmEfcWw3djjYrJMWCyqa
transaction
644ced274212d15da1d68dfa8e1e375ecca940f6a9d37dffa6b69fdace1519b7
confirmations
117137
spent
true